The natural world is full of interesting 2-D shapes. Honeycomb cells (A) are hexagonal shaped, as are some of the bony scutes on the shell of a turtle (E). Concentric circles (circles that share the same centre but are different in size) can be found in the rings of trees as they grow and age (B) or in the ripples of a pond or lake (D) when it is disturbed. A periwinkle flower has an almost perfect pentagon at its centre (F) and the pupils of a goat and some other animals are almost rectangular (C).
